Authentic Furnas Stew

Ponta Delgada: East Circle, Furnas Volcano, & Northeast Tour - Authentic Furnas Stew

Along With the soothing thermal waters and captivating botanical gardens, visitors to the Furnas Valley can enjoy the region’s centuries-old culinary traditions by indulging in the authentic Furnas stew, a savory and hearty dish that’s cooked using the natural geothermal heat of the volcanic landscape.

This iconic Azorean dish features a mouthwatering blend of beef, pork, yams, kale, and a variety of aromatic vegetables, all slowly simmered underground for several hours until the flavors meld into a rich, comforting delight.

The stew’s unique cooking method lends it a depth of flavor that simply can’t be replicated, making it a must-try experience for any visitor to the Furnas Valley.

  • Slow-cooked underground in volcanic soil
  • Hearty blend of beef, pork, yams, kale, and veggies
  • Rich, comforting flavors that meld together
  • A beloved Azorean culinary tradition
